Rumah  >  Artikel  >  pangkalan data  >  Apakah yang perlu saya lakukan jika pelayan phpmyadmin tidak bertindak balas?

Apakah yang perlu saya lakukan jika pelayan phpmyadmin tidak bertindak balas?

下次还敢
下次还敢asal
2024-04-07 15:24:18504semak imbas

Apabila pelayan phpMyAdmin tidak bertindak balas, berikut ialah langkah penyelesaian masalah: Semak sama ada pelayan MySQL sedang berjalan dan mulakannya jika perlu. Semak sama ada komputer klien boleh menyambung ke pelayan MySQL. Semak konfigurasi phpMyAdmin untuk memastikan alamat dan port pelayan MySQL adalah betul. Semak konfigurasi Apache atau Nginx untuk memastikan ia menunjuk ke direktori pemasangan phpMyAdmin. Semak kebenaran fail phpMyAdmin untuk memastikan bahawa pengguna pelayan web mempunyai hak akses yang sesuai. Mulakan semula pelayan web untuk memuat semula konfigurasi phpMyAdmin. Kosongkan cache penyemak imbas anda untuk memastikan p

Apakah yang perlu saya lakukan jika pelayan phpmyadmin tidak bertindak balas?

Pelayan phpMyAdmin yang terkini tidak bertindak balas: Penyelesaian masalah

Masalah: Pelayan phpMyAdmin tidak bertindak balas, bagaimana untuk menyelesaikannya?

Penyelesaian:

1. Semak status pelayan:

  • Pastikan pelayan MySQL sedang berjalan. Jalankan arahan berikut dari baris arahan:

    <code>sudo service mysql status</code>
  • Jika pelayan MySQL tidak berjalan, mulakannya:

    <code>sudo service mysql start</code>

2. Semak sambungan rangkaian:

  • Pastikan komputer pelanggan anda boleh menyambung ke pelayan MySQL. Jalankan arahan berikut daripada baris arahan:

    <code>ping mysql.server.com</code>
  • Jika anda tidak boleh ping, semak tetapan rangkaian, tembok api dan peranti rangkaian anda yang lain.

3. Semak konfigurasi phpMyAdmin:

  • Edit fail konfigurasi phpMyAdmin /etc/phpmyadmin/config.inc.php. /etc/phpmyadmin/config.inc.php
  • 确保 $cfg['Servers'][$i]['host'] 设置为 MySQL 服务器地址。
  • 确保 $cfg['Servers'][$i]['port'] 设置为 MySQL 服务器端口(通常为 3306)。

4. 检查 Apache 或 Nginx 配置:

  • phpMyAdmin 通常使用 Apache 或 Nginx 作为 Web 服务器。检查 Web 服务器配置以确保它正确指向 phpMyAdmin 安装目录。
  • /etc/apache2/sites-available/000-default.conf 中查找 AliasProxyPass 指令,并在 /etc/nginx/sites-available/default 中查找 location 指令。

5. 检查 phpMyAdmin 文件权限:

  • 确保 phpMyAdmin 安装目录 /usr/share/phpmyadmin
  • Pastikan $cfg['Servers'][$i]['host'] ditetapkan kepada alamat pelayan MySQL.
  • Pastikan $cfg['Servers'][$i]['port'] ditetapkan kepada port pelayan MySQL (biasanya 3306).

4. Semak konfigurasi Apache atau Nginx:

  • phpMyAdmin biasanya menggunakan Apache atau Nginx sebagai pelayan web. Semak konfigurasi pelayan web untuk memastikan ia menunjuk dengan betul ke direktori pemasangan phpMyAdmin.
  • Cari arahan Alias atau ProxyPass dalam /etc/apache2/sites-available/000-default.conf dan tambahkannya dalam Cari arahan lokasi dalam /etc/nginx/sites-available/default.

  • 5. Semak kebenaran fail phpMyAdmin:

Pastikan direktori pemasangan phpMyAdmin /usr/share/phpmyadmin dan subdirektori mempunyai kebenaran fail yang sesuai.

    Pengguna pelayan web (biasanya www-data) sepatutnya mempunyai kebenaran membaca/menulis/melaksanakan pada direktori ini.
🎜6. Mulakan semula pelayan web: 🎜🎜🎜🎜Mulakan semula Apache atau Nginx untuk memuatkan semula konfigurasi phpMyAdmin. 🎜🎜🎜Jalankan arahan berikut pada Ubuntu: 🎜
<code>sudo service apache2 restart</code>
🎜 atau 🎜
<code>sudo service nginx restart</code>
🎜🎜🎜🎜7 Kosongkan cache pelayar: 🎜🎜🎜🎜Kosongkan cache penyemak imbas anda untuk memastikan fail phpMyAdmin terkini. Tekan Ctrl + F5 atau Ctrl + Shift + R untuk memuat semula halaman. 🎜🎜

Atas ialah kandungan terperinci Apakah yang perlu saya lakukan jika pelayan phpmyadmin tidak bertindak balas?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n